NEW Electric Gripper EH Series 3-Finger Type - Suitable for Gripping Irregular Shaped Objects
Series 3-Finger Type. This new 3-finger type electric gripper can gently grip irregular shaped objects, such as spheres and cylinders, like human fingertips.

The key features of the new electric gripper EH Series 3-Finger Type:
•Equipped with an αSTEP AZ Series Motor
•Suitable for gripping cylinders, complex shapes, and sphere shape objects
•Max. gripping force: 50 N (2-finger type: 25 N)
•Compact and lightweight, which reduces the burden on each articulation, decreasing the overall size and cost of the robot
•Installation cover or no installation cover type is available
